Taking the Leap into Solar Broker vs. Installer: Choosing the Right Partner for Your Project

Investing in solar energy is a significant decision, and selecting the right partner can make all the variation. While both solar brokers and installers play a role to your project, they handle it in unique ways. A solar broker acts as your guide, researching various solar options and linking you with reputable installers. Conversely, a solar installer focuses on the hands-on aspects of deploying your solar system.

To make an informed choice, consider your needs. Value most finding the best value? A broker can be your champion, securing competitive quotes and negotiating terms on your behalf. If you prefer a more direct approach, an installer might be a better fit. They can provide comprehensive system designs, handle all the deployment, and offer ongoing support. Ultimately, the best choice depends on your individual situation.
